Interior
Changes on the inside are not expected, at least when it comes to base design characteristics. The 2020 Chevrolet Traverse will continue with the same cabin, which has both good and not so good sides. On one side, this is one of the biggest models in the class. So, it’s no wonder you can count on three spacious rows of seats. Even the third row is adult-friendly, which usually isn’t the case with mid-size crossovers. Also, the cargo area is one of the biggest in class. There are around 23 cubic feet behind the third row, while the overall cargo capacity goes to pretty impressive 98 cubic feet.

On the other side, Chevy continues its struggle with styling solutions and overall quality. Typically for the brand, the dashboard looks okay, but also comes with some pretty unusual aesthetical solutions. Also, many areas feature a disappointing quality of materials. These issues will remain, but we hope Chevy will solve them in the near future, once the time for a facelift comes.
Features
When it comes to standard features, cloth upholstery is standard, but you can get leather in higher trims. You can also get things like heated seats, leather-wrapped and heated steering wheel, power-adjustable seats and many more.
In terms of tech features, there is really nothing to complain about. All models come standard with things like 7-inch touch screen, Apple CarPlay, Android Auto, Bluetooth, six USB ports, and a Wi-Fi hot spot. In higher trims, you can also get things like a bigger 8-inch touchscreen, navigation, satellite radio, wireless charging, Bose audio system and much more.
Things with safety features aren’t that good. Base models come with a rearview camera as the only standard safety features. That is disappointing and we hope the 2020 Chevrolet Traverse will come with improvements in this aspect. Currently, the list of available safety systems and driver aids include things like forward collision warning, forward automatic braking, front pedestrian braking, blind-spot monitoring, lane departure warning, lane keep assist, adaptive cruise control, rear parking sensors, rear cross-traffic alert etc.
2020 Chevrolet Traverse Engines
As we already mentioned, the biggest changes for the 2020 Chevrolet Traverse will be in terms of the powertrain. A 2.0-liter turbo-four engine won’t be in the offer anymore. So, a well-known 3.6-liter V6 will remain the only engine choice for this large crossover. For this occasion, the engine is tuned to around 310 horsepower and 266 pound-feet of torque. In comes in pair with a 9-speed automatic transmission, which works very good and ensures a pretty smooth ride, though it can be slow with downshifts sometimes.
When it comes to fuel economy, count on pretty typical ratings for the class. The V6 returns around 18 mpg in the city and 26 mpg on the highway.
